Specifications of OnePlus Nord CE 3 Lite
Feature | Details |
---|---|
Processor | Qualcomm Snapdragon 695 |
Display | 6.72-inch LCD, 120Hz, Full HD+ |
Rear Camera | 108MP main, 2MP depth, 2MP macro |
Front Camera | 16MP punch-hole selfie |
Battery | 5000mAh with 67W SuperVOOC charging |
RAM and Storage | 8GB RAM, 128GB/256GB UFS 2.2 |
Operating System | OxygenOS based on Android 13 |
Build | Plastic frame and back, Gorilla Glass front |
Audio | Dual stereo speakers, 3.5mm headphone jack |

Imaging Capabilities in the Real World
The highlight here is the 108MP Samsung HM6 sensor. It captures excellent detail and performs well in daylight. With pixel-binning tech, even low-light shots are decent for its class. The other lenses add portrait and macro versatility.
